From: Optimization of isolation and transfection conditions of maize endosperm protoplasts
Experimental factor | Coded symbol | Coded variable levels | |||||||||
---|---|---|---|---|---|---|---|---|---|---|---|
Low | Centre | High | |||||||||
−1 | 0 | +1 | |||||||||
Cellulase (%) | X1 | 1.00 | 1.50 | 2.00 | |||||||
Macerozyme (%) | X2 | 0.50 | 0.75 | 1.00 | |||||||
Mannitol | X3 | 0.40 | 0.60 | 0.80 | |||||||
Hydrolysis time (h) | X4 | 4 | 6 | 8 |
